Why Are Top Investors Using This “Speed Secret” for $5M Deals?

The secret isn’t a specific bank; it’s the “Dual-Track” Financing Strategy. Professional hospitality real estate brokers use this to ensure they never miss a closing date.

  1. Track A (The Sprint): Secure a hard money loan for $5 million commercial property fast. These can close in 5 to 15 days because they focus almost exclusively on collateral value and LTV.
  2. Track B (The Marathon): Simultaneously apply for 30-year permanent financing (like an SBA 7a or USDA B&I loan).

This allows you to pounce on a time-sensitive opportunity—like an auction closing or a distressed motel sale—with the bridge loan, then “exit” into a low-rate term loan once the asset is stabilized.

Average closing time $5 million commercial loan

Knowing the benchmarks helps you manage your seller’s expectations. In early 2026, the average closing time $5 million commercial loan looks like this:

  • Private Bridge/Hard Money: 5–15 Days.
  • DSCR / Asset-Based: 21–30 Days.
  • Conventional Bank: 45–60 Days.
  • SBA 7(a): 30–90 Days (though “Express” programs are faster).

Tips for closing large commercial loan quickly:

  • Negotiate the “Speed Premium”: Be willing to pay a slightly higher origination fee (typically 1–2%) to guarantee a 15-day close.
  • Avoid the “Vacation Rule”: Never go on vacation the week of closing. You need to be available for “wet” signatures or immediate clarifications.
  • Order the Appraisal on Day One: Third-party reports are the #1 cause of delays. Use a lender with a “Preferred Appraiser” list to ensure the provider understands the nuances of a hotel investment property.

Understanding commercial loan closing costs $5M fast

Speed has a price tag. When you expedite commercial real estate loan closing $5 million, you must account for “Rush Fees” on appraisals and environmental reports (Phase I).

Fee ItemStandard Cost ($5M Loan)“Fast Track” Variance
Origination$50,000 – $100,000Can be deferred to exit in some programs.
Appraisal$5,000 – $12,000Double for 7-day turnaround.
Legal/Title$15,000 – $25,000Requires “SBA-experienced” counsel to avoid bloat.
Due Diligence$10,000Accelerated inspection costs.

Avoid delays commercial loan closing $5M

The final 10% of the loan process is where most deals die. To avoid delays commercial loan closing $5M, you must manage the “Third-Party Timeline.”

  • Environmental Reports: If you have an old Phase I Environmental assessment, provide it on day one. It can shave two weeks off the update process.
  • Franchise Docs: If the property has a “flag,” get the Franchisor’s Comfort Letter immediately. These reservation systems drive “heads in beds” and are a top priority for private lenders for fast $5 million commercial financing.
  • Insurance Bottlenecks: Hospitality properties require specialized business interruption and liability insurance. Shop for these early.

Must you occupy your hospitality investment property?

No, though owner-occupancy of at least 51% is required for SBA 504 programs. Pure investment properties typically utilize CMBS, DSCR, or bridge loans, which focus on the property’s income potential rather than the owner’s physical presence or operational involvement.

Is collateral required for all commercial loans?

No, the SBA generally does not require collateral for loans of $50,000 or less. However, for a $5 million hospitality transaction, lenders will almost always require a first-lien position on the real estate to secure the massive capital injection.
